Community Health Centers Face Tough Competition For Newly Insured
A center in the District of Columbia is challenged by a regional hospital system when trying to attract low-income patients who are now insured under the health law. Other media outlets report on a study showing that the chances of getting a doctor's appointment vary depending on what type of insurance a consumer has, and other implementation issues.
